关于直接拉起输入框

我这边有个需求,需要直接通过按钮点击,呼出系统的输入框,然后直接根据输入框获取输入。

然后我发现好像以前都没有遇到过,因为我以前做的项目应该都是使用CCInput啊,CCEditBox这一类的类或者creator中这种类似的组件去实现的。直接脱离组件直接呼出输入框,从来没用过。

然后我用gpt查了一下,那边告诉我,需要根据不同平台(h5,ios,android等)编写不同的代码,并且还要用jsb去绑定oc和java代码,这看起来就有点不美了。
请问有大佬们做过类似的需求吗?

自己cocos弄个虚拟键盘就好了

听起来感觉好像可以这样,把editbox 隐藏掉或者挪到一个看不到的地方, 点按钮的时候调用editbox.focus()方法, 再监听一下editbox的输入事件

输入框挂到按钮上 透明度 = 0 感觉可以实现 监听输入框的事件 同步文字

嗯,我想了半天也只想到了这个方法

把这个页面用H5开发